Page 3: CalWater  2 – Implementation | Meteorological Forecasting

CalWater 2 – Implementation | Meteorological Forecasting

CalWater 2 Meteorology Forecast Site• Precipitation forecasts (from many sources)

– WRF, NAM, GFS, NAEFS, SREF– WPC (formerly HPC)

• Atmospheric River products, diagnostics, forecasts– IWV and IVT, satellite, analyses, and forecasts– AR detection tool– Ensemble-based products (AR probability, plumes)

• Aerosol information and forecasts– Trajectories (links or products)– Satellite data– Numerical information/output from WRF?

• Implementation: I see CW3E taking the lead with input from collaborators

Page 4: CalWater  2 – Implementation | Meteorological Forecasting

Pre-CalWater 2 “Atmospheric River Experiment”• 1 lead forecaster that provided consistent daily Weather Briefings to

Mission Scientist/PIs

• Lead forecaster assisted by a graduate student in preparation of weather briefing

• Prepared on the East Coast and emailed to PIs, Mission Scientist, other meteorologists prior to 1300 UTC (0600 California LST)

• All weather briefings were guidelines for flight/mission planning

• Individual mission planning solicited advice from a group of meteorologists that consulted other sources in addition to weather briefing (e.g., Reynolds, Ralph, Neiman, Spackman, others)

Page 11: CalWater  2 – Implementation | Meteorological Forecasting

CalWater 2 Coordination• Collaborative effort to develop common-access forecast website

during summer 2014 (Ralph/Cordeira/NOAA/others?)

• Designate one lead forecaster for 2-week periods during field operations in order to maintain consistent daily Weather Briefings using tools available on common forecast site– Designate one support forecaster for one-week periods overlapping beneath

lead forecasters

• Involve graduate students as support forecasters (helps meet Broader Impact requirements)– Cordeira had a student volunteer to assist during the Pre-CalWater Exp..– Cordeira/others can get students credit for their participation– Payment where funding exists?
